What exactly does a county sheriff's office do compared to city police?
Sheriff offices generally operate at the county level with jurisdiction across all municipalities, while city police focus within city limits. Both handle patrol, investigations, and emergency response within their respective areas. The Chilton County Sheriff Office would typically have authority over unincorporated areas and may provide services to multiple towns. Jail administration often falls under sheriff department responsibility in many counties, adding another layer of public service. Understanding these distinctions helps people know which agency handles different situations.

Things People Often Misunderstand
Some believe that county sheriff departments operate entirely independently from other law enforcement agencies, when in reality they frequently coordinate with state police and municipal departments. Others may assume that all deputies perform identical duties, while in fact specialization exists in areas like investigations, traffic, or administration. Media portrayals sometimes dramatize rare events, creating distorted perceptions of daily work. Recognizing these misunderstandings allows for more nuanced conversations about public safety.
Another common misconception involves the scope of authority and jurisdiction, particularly near city boundaries or in rapidly developing areas. Rules about traffic stops, arrests, and cross-jurisdiction cooperation follow specific legal frameworks. Training requirements and professional standards ensure consistent practices across shifts and personnel. Addressing these points helps replace assumptions with factual understanding.
